15 January 2020
Written question
To ask the Secretary of State for Transport, what steps he is taking to reduce on-street parking congestion on public roads in residential areas.
Source: Commons
24 January 2020
Answer
The responsibility for traffic management on local roads rests with the relevant local authority, as they are best placed to consider how local needs can be met effectively. It is entirely a matter for individual authorities to decide on the nature and sc...
